How they compare
New Caledonia currently reports 675.89 million against 614.85 million in Lesotho, a difference of 61.04 million.
That makes New Caledonia's figure about 1.1 times Lesotho's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 2005 it was Lesotho ahead.
Lesotho ranks 105th and New Caledonia ranks 102nd of 198 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Lesotho averaged higher in 1 and New Caledonia in 1.

About this data
The World and Country Group Aggregates (historically called BOPSY) is an annual publication, released each November, of major balance of payments and international investment position components for countries, country groups, and the world.
